1. Chenille

Whether you're looking to buy a couch that will last or simply want something that will make you feel comfortable while you binge on Netflix, you can't fail with chenille. This kind of upholstery is very soft, fuzzy, and snag-resistant-- which means it will hold up to whatever you throw at it. The material likewise has the appearance of velvet, so it's easy to blend into any design of design. And due to the fact that of its sturdiness, it's likewise fantastic for households with kids or family pets.

2. Chunky Legs

A couch's legs don't have to be skinny and contemporary-- chunkier ones can add a touch of conventional style. Plus, they're often sturdier than their slim equivalents. When it concerns furniture leg thickness, consider both your texture choice and just how much wear you anticipate from the piece. Thicker legs are much better suited to larger pieces that need more support, and thinner ones work well with delicate items. You can also discover couches with adjustable legs, which permit you to raise or decrease them depending upon the height of your space.

Usually, a couch can fit up to 3 people comfortably. But if you're short on space, a loveseat is an excellent alternative to make the most of seating without overcrowding your living-room. It's also a great choice for little homes or apartment or condos, where the smaller sized footprint can make more of an effect on your layout.

To figure out if you require a loveseat or sofa, take measurements of your living room, consisting of any entryways and doors you'll be utilizing to get in and out. That way, you'll understand whether a loveseat or sofa will operate in your area and have sufficient room to walk around it.

When it concerns discovering a cheap comfortable couch, the upholstery material is key. Leather is extremely glamorous and resilient but also expensive, while a fabric like cotton is spending plan friendly and easy to clean. You can likewise discover faux leather and a variety of polyester fabrics that imitate the look of leather but are more budget friendly.

3. Microfiber

While the term "microfiber couch" doesn't precisely summon pictures of luxury, a microfiber choice is a terrific economical choice. The fabric is firmly woven and feels smooth to the touch, but it's likewise very durable. The fibers repel liquid and stain, which makes this sofa a smart choice for hectic households. Plus, microfiber is simple to clean-- simply wipe it down with a moist fabric. It's likewise a fantastic choice for anybody with allergies.
